Will bankruptcy help me stop creditor calls and lawsuits?
Filing for bankruptcy typically stops most collection calls, wage garnishments, and ongoing lawsuits through an automatic stay. This federal protection begins as soon as I file your case with the United States Bankruptcy Court and prevents creditors from continuing or starting many types of collection activities. Do I have to give up my home or car if I file for bankruptcy?
You do not automatically lose your home or car by filing for bankruptcy. Chapter 13 is designed to help clients keep important assets while making catch-up payments, and Chapter 7 filers often qualify for exemptions that protect their property. What does the bankruptcy process look like for someone in Jefferson Parish?
Your process generally starts with a personal consultation, followed by a complete review of your finances, income, and debt. I prepare and file your bankruptcy petition in the United States Bankruptcy Court for the Eastern District of Louisiana, then guide you through the required meeting with a trustee. For Chapter 7, most cases are resolved within a few months, while Chapter 13 repayment plans typically last three to five years. I provide regular updates and answer your questions at every step.
